Kent athletes on scheme to develop potential

By: KentOnline reporter multimediadesk@thekmgroup.co.uk

Published: 13:37, 26 November 2005

Charlotte Dale is one of six Kent athletes named on the scheme

YOUNG runners from Kent are among 80 competitors named by UK Athletics to join its world class development programme.

Endurance runners Charlotte Dale, 21, of Invicta East Kent, Lisa Dobriskey, 21, of Ashford AC, Steven Fennell, 19, of Tonbridge, and Jermaine Mays, 22, of Kent AC, are all on the Lottery-funded scheme aimed at supporting the careers of athletes with top-class potential.

They are joined by Blackheath and Bromley sprinters Dwayne Grant, 23 and 19-year-old Montell Douglas.
